Rich in Antioxidants
One of the most significant health benefits of grapes is their high antioxidant content. Grapes are packed with a variety of antioxidants, including flavonoids and resveratrol. These compounds help neutralize harmful free radicals in the body, reducing oxidative stress. By combating oxidative stress, antioxidants play a crucial role in preventing chronic diseases such as heart disease, cancer, and diabetes.
Heart Health
Grapes have been shown to promote heart health in several ways. The antioxidants found in grapes, particularly resveratrol, have been linked to improved cardiovascular function. Resveratrol may help lower blood pressure, reduce inflammation, and improve blood vessel function. Regular consumption of grapes can lead to better heart health and a lower risk of heart-related ailments.

Improved Digestion
Another noteworthy benefit of grapes is their ability to support digestion. Grapes are a good source of dietary fiber, which aids in promoting regular bowel movements and preventing constipation. Fiber also supports a healthy gut microbiome, which plays a crucial role in overall health. By including grapes in your diet, you can help maintain a healthy digestive system.
